Canon Middle East to participate at Gulf Print and Pack 2013

  • United Arab Emirates: Monday, March 25 - 2013 at 09:40
  • PRESS RELEASE

At this year's Gulf Print & Pack, Canon Middle East will cement its position as the leading solutions provider to the digital printing market with its largest ever presence.

The 1000 m˛ Canon stand, which will also incorporate Océ as part of the Canon Group, is the largest exhibitor and gold sponsor at Gulf Print & Pack, the region's premier biennial show dedicated to the printing, graphics and packaging industry.

The stand's focus will be on enabling customers to see the bigger picture and the business opportunities it presents, especially in growth areas such as cross media communications.

Canon will showcase innovative applications and highlight customer successes on the stand. In addition, Canon will provide new research and insight to help its customers better understand their own customers, the buyers of print.

Canon Middle East Insight Report


A further source of inspiration for visitors to the stand will be Canon's first edition of the Middle East Insight Report, the full details of which will be revealed to customers at the show. The findings of the research will give insight into print buyers' purchasing requirements, expectations of print providers and views on the value of print in the communications mix.

Canon will use the Middle East Insight Report to shape the support it gives to customers who visit the Canon stand at the show to ensure they are equipped to communicate the full potential of their digital print capabilities to their own customers - the buyers of print. With access to this invaluable intelligence, Canon's customers will be able to make informed decisions about how better to support their existing customers and the best approach to take to win new business.

"Gulf Print has become a major milestone event for the Middle East print industry and one that Canon Middle East eagerly anticipates. Canon will be showcasing its entire line-up of products including Océ with its biggest ever presence at this year's event underlining its commitment to the professional print market," said Hendrik Verbrugghe, Marketing Director, Canon Middle East.

Canon will be present in Hall 3, Stand E1 at the four day event held at Dubai World Trade Centre from 8th to 11th April, 2013.
